How Nepal Launched a National Export Strategy

Article Abstract:

Nepal has launched a serious exporting effort with the help of its government's developmental aid. This concentration on exports is in response to an analysis of the long range foreign trade position. Nepal's Trade Promotion Centre (TPC) provided the initiative for this priorization of exports. Nepal had been experiencing rising import levels and decreasing export levels. TPC employed independent consultants in 1981 who carried out an in-depth assessment of the situation, and made recommendations for improvements. The government brought forth its new trade policy in 1982 in accordance with many of the consultants' recommendations. Institutional machinery and policy structuring have been adapted to the export effort. The private sector enjoys aid in the form of export incentives, more export services, and looser export requirements. The TPC had to overcome the dirth of commitment to collective responsibility for export development. The consultants, Integrated Development Systems, used other countries exporting for background in their research. The export trade development council has been instituted to resolve conflicts between ministries and expedite exports generally. The council will have three members representing private industry and ministry representatives. The TPC staff will be increased and so will the budget.
